First LNG cargo leaves to inaugurate seventh US LNG export plant to meet rising global natural gas demand

Wednesday, 02 March 2022

A Greek-owned carrier departed the Calcasieu Pass LNG plant in Louisiana with the inaugural first cargo and headed for Japan as America’s seventh and newest large-scale export facility opened for business to meet growing demand for natural gas around the world.
